Output 6b680bacddace51eda1ccca9f726fca168008803692c9f33001774e8a99bb542:2

value
1728242
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61c0e76abb68a8f6524da54d2e189cbaac96c38bdadffd3467845b30329a4af0
address
bc1pv8qww64mdz50v5jd54xjuxyuh2kfdsutmt0l6dr8s3dnqv56ftcqmurnpr
transaction
6b680bacddace51eda1ccca9f726fca168008803692c9f33001774e8a99bb542
confirmations
86759
spent
true